Based on my own trading experience with Hirose Financial, I can confirm that individual assets such as Gold (specifically XAU/USD) are available for trading. The broker lists XAU/USD among its tradable instruments, and during my time using their MT4 platform, I found the execution on gold trades to be smooth, with clearly displayed spreads. However, it is important to note that the product range is relatively limited—I have only had access to forex pairs and gold. There was no option to trade crude oil contracts on my account, and I have not seen explicit mention or offering of oil as a tradeable instrument from Hirose Financial’s available markets. This limited selection is a key consideration for traders who want more commodity exposure beyond gold. The broker’s regulatory licenses (FCA, LFSA) and straightforward account structure do provide some reassurance regarding operational standards and safety of funds, but potential clients should be aware of the asset limitations before funding their accounts. For trading gold, Hirose Financial is a viable option in my experience, but if you specifically want to trade crude oil, you may need to look elsewhere. Always verify current instrument lists on the broker’s official platform, as product availability can change.
